1 Forecasting Meaning: “Forecasting is the systematic attempt to probe the future, so as to recognize problems and opportunities and turn the into plans of action” Characteristics It is the tools of Planning It is concern with future Its prepared on the base of Mathematical and statistical tools Forecasting based on Past events and experiences

4 Decision Making Meaning
“Decision making is a choice from available alternatives” Characteristics Goal oriented Its Concern with Alternatives Pervasive function Continuous activity Managerial function Important elements of planning Intellectual process Its may be positive or negative

11 Decision Making Meaning of PERT:
“The techniques used for the purpose of planning and control of projects like Building a bridge & Preparing a Missile are known as PERT & CPM” Full form of PERT is Program Evaluation and Review Technique PERT was developed in 1958 by the US Navy. Characteristics of PERT: Planning and Control Division into Activities Event Mutually Related Expected Time Presentation by Chart Critical Path

14 Decision Making CPM: The purpose of CPM is to determine the estimated time of each of the activity and on that basis to determine the minimum time to complete a project. CPM was developed by Walker and Kelly. CPM was developed in 1957. Difference between PERT and CPM PERT CPM PERT was developed in 1958 CPM was developed in 1957 Its more use in R & D Projects Its more use Construction Projects The point at which each activity is completed is called Event The point at which each activity is completed is called Nodes
